The Role:
We are looking for an experienced, motivated, reliable and hardworking person to join our Transport and Distribution team in Bolton as a Transport Manager. Previous experience in a similar role is essential and the successful applicant will be able to demonstrate positive leadership and people management skills.
Duties to include:
* Leadership of distribution team focussing on maximising standards and performance
* Monitoring operational practices to ensure that safety and compliance with the road traffic act are critical priority
* Performance manage a team of drivers to ensure a world class, efficient service is delivered at all times
* Schedule and complete maintenance of the vehicle fleet to ensure compliance with practices, policies, leasing arrangements and regulations and maintain accurate records in line with company policy and legislation.
* Provide information and insight to create weekly route plans and driver rota
* Monitor and adapt routes/resources to maximise efficiency and effectiveness
* Control Tachograph reports and records of actions required
* Maintain Vehicle & Driver compliance in accordance with regulation
* Calculate and record core and agency driver hours on a weekly basis, full control and management of Working Time Directive,
* Maintain tachograph analysis records and file them in line with the legislation.
* Update drivers hours, holiday, and sickness onto the appropriate records, investigate and resolve any issues
* Investigate and resolve any Customer Service issues that may arise
* Work according to the Safe Systems of Work (SSOW) at all times.
* Supporting the Business Director and other teams in day to day activities as required
Skills, Knowledge & Experience:
* National Transport Manager CPC is required
* Previous managerial experience is essential, with a proven track record in dealing with disciplinary and performance issues.
* Proven track record in organising Vehicle and Driver Compliance within a Transport environment
* Previous warehouse/distribution experience is essential along with experience of coordinating an inbound/outbound department.
* An excellent knowledge of Microsoft Office suite along with good understanding of various WMS systems (Oracle would be an advantage)
* Experience with planning and distribution software
* Experience with dealing with clients and colleagues in a clear and calm manner. You will have the ability to pay attention to detail and maintain a right first time culture
* Previous experience working with Health and Safety, including the completion of Risk Assessments
* The ability to build effective working relationships with different groups as well as a willingness to contribute extra effort and energy to co-operate with others in depot.
* Previous experience of PODFather delivery system is advantageous but not essential as full training will be given
* Excellent time management, punctual and reliable
* Well-developed communication skills, both written and verbal
* Able to deliver results against KPIs
* Demonstrates drive and positive approach to work
* Flexible approach
* Able to work well independently, must be enthusiastic and self-motivated
